#8a680d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8a680d is composed of 54.1% red, 40.8% green and 5.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 24.6% magenta, 90.6% yellow and 45.9% black. It has a hue angle of 43.7 degrees, a saturation of 82.8% and a lightness of 29.6%. #8a680d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ffd01a with #150000. Closest websafe color is: #996600.

Shades and Tints of #8a680d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0d0901 is the darkest color, while #fefd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#8a680d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#504e47 is the less saturated color, while #966d01 is the most saturated one.
